Fun conversation with my friend Steve Procknal! A semi-official ambassador for Buffalo,  I can't think of anyone who loves this community more. He gives back through his natural enthusiasm and creativity whether it is organizing memorable large scale events at the Bills Stadium or showing up in costume to cheer on the Shamrock Run.

Today we talk about what it takes to create community and Steve has some great experience in this area, co-founding the free fitness November Project here in Buffalo over 5 years ago. It's still going on every Wednesday morning (no cost) at 6:10 am at Hoyt Lake, 52 weeks a year!
Personally, I've gained so much from participating which I initially only did to be polite to Steve . As it turns out, I ended up meeting new and wonderful people AND running two half marathons. November Project is a special thing and I highly recommend checking it out. As they saw- come as you are....just show up.

Also- Endurance Events! Namely Badwater 135
Known as 'The World's Toughest Foot Race' 135 mile run in Death Valley,
Steve has crewed for this race not once but twice!
What are the lessons we can learn and apply about community that is created at endurance events?
What qualities do these events bring out in those who participate, support and spectate?
